Argentina - Import of Ash or Residues Containing Mainly Copper
Since 2014, Argentina Import of Ash or Residues Containing Mainly Copper was up 10.2% year on year. At $27,977.93 in 2019, the country was number 46 among other countries in Import of Ash or Residues Containing Mainly Copper. Argentina is overtaken by Egypt, which was number 45 with $30,722 and is followed by Malta with $25,730.1. Belgium topped the ranking with $117,706,588.58 in 2019, that is a decrease of 7.9% versus 2018. Germany, Sweden and Spain resp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Ecuador witnessed the best average annual growth at +130.3% per year, while Botswana was the worst growing country at -72.6% per year.
